The background of Yixing teapots can be mapped back to the Ming Dynasty (1368-1644), where they were significantly pertained to as costs things amongst scholars and the tea-drinking elite. Each teapot symbolizes a special character, with the variations in style, texture, and shade mirroring the artisan's style and the residential or commercial properties of the clay itself. What collections Yixing teapots apart from typical ceramic or porcelain teapots is their permeable nature, which allows them to absorb the tastes of the tea made in them.

When tea leaves steep in a Yixing teapot, the vital oils from the tea are taken in by the porous clay, resulting in a brewed tea that carries distinct flavor notes that develop over time as the pot ends up being seasoned.
